We are recruiting for a Service Manager to join us on a 9-month fixed term maternity cover in the Dependency & Recovery Service in London.

You will lead services across Southwest London probation, London Prisons and our peer mentor pathway. The Dependency & Recovery service is designed to improve retention of clients into treatment and bridge the gap between probation/prison and community treatment services. We are looking for an innovative manager, with prior experience of managing prison and community pathways, and a strong understanding of the importance of continuity of care.

The role

  • You will hold strategic and operational responsibility for the D&R service across Southwest London boroughs, London prisons and the peer mentor pathway.
  • You will provide visible, people-focused leadership across prison and community settings, ensuring there is high-quality service delivery and performance targets are met.
  • You will be line managing two team leaders, both in prison and the community, ensuring the effective running of the through the gate pathway.
  • You are the point of contact for all partnership engagement, enhancing referral pathways and developing joint working agreements to improve outcomes for our clients.
  • You will work in conjunction with senior management to contribute to improvement plans, produce performance reports for commissioners and ensure accurate data.
  • You will provide visible leadership across the locations stipulated and should expect to spend at least three days per week in service, meeting staff, attending key meetings and prisons/probation offices.
  • Ensure services are audit-compliant, outcomes-focused and data-led.
  • Contribute to wider CRS and Forward Trust objectives, projects and service development.

This is a predominantly in-person role, working across SW London probation delivery units, prisons and community locations. You’ll spend at least three days per week on site with teams and partners to ensure safe, high-quality delivery.

About Us: We are The Forward Trust, the social enterprise with charitable status that empowers people to break the often interlinked cycles of crime and addiction to move forward with their lives. For more than 25 years we have been working with people to build positive and productive lives, whatever their past. We believe that anyone is capable of lasting change. Our services have supported thousands of people to make positive changes and build productive lives with a job, family, friends and a sense of community.
